Bio & background

Sara Shelton is a New York–based commercial director known for performance-driven, true-to-life comedy. She began as an agency writer—staff writer when Johannes Leonardo opened in 2007, then three years at Droga5—while training in improv at Upright Citizens Brigade, sketch at The PIT, and comedic storytelling on New York stages. Droga5 gave her a first commercial directing assignment on Sprint with Paul Marcarelli, which led to ongoing Sprint campaign work and a permanent shift into directing. Evidenced brand work includes Xfinity, Hormel, Manhattan Mini Storage, Sugar Mutts Rescue, Country Time Lemonade, Daily Harvest, Walmart, Johnsonville, IHOP, Bank of America, P&G/Tide, The Container Store, and an International Women’s Day piece. Country Time’s “Legal-Ade” (Leo Burnett) is widely cited with six Cannes Lions including a Gold in Brand Experience & Activation, a Silver Clio, and a One Show Gold Pencil; Sugar Mutts Rescue also drew awards-circuit attention. She directed Daily Harvest’s musical parody “Fictional Things,” the cold open for Netflix’s Luenell: Town Business (EP’d by Dave Chappelle), and the 2022 Tribeca-premiering short Teddy Bear, which collected festival awards including best comedy, best director, and best actress. U.S. commercial representation is at Station Film (signed August 2024).
